Book Presentation:
The popularity of fantasy blockbusters and sci-fi television has made the call for prosthetic artists a staple requirement in the majority of film crews. Prosthetic make-up has the ability to transform actors into unique, one-of-a-kind characters who take us into the realms of impossibility, limited only by the artist's imagination. Yet it can also be used in more subtle ways to alter physical appearance and create ageing, weight gain or illness, useful for a variety of genres and entertainment mediums. This instructional book offers a fascinating insight into the world of prosthetic make-up artistry. It illustrates two- and three-dimensional make-up techniques and covers topics such as: life casting; sculpting techniques; gelatine prosthetics; airbrushing; hair punching; hand-laid hair techniques and novelty teeth design and manufacture.
About the Author:
Clare Ramsey has worked in the film and television industry for many years. She works in all areas of make-up but has a particular passion for prosthetic make-up artistry. Her varied career has taken her all over the world to work on shows such as Harry Potter, James Bond, Game of Thrones, The Hobbit and Ash vs Evil Dead, to name but a few. Clare's hopes for this book to equip young artists with the tools to create their own characters and explore new and imaginative prosthetic creations.
